Colchester Borough Homes (CBH) is seeking a passionate and organised Customer Liaison Officer to join our team. In this pivotal role, you’ll be the primary contact point for residents during planned works on their homes.

What you’ll do:

Support residents throughout the project lifecycle, from introductions to aftercare. Ensure residents understand works, prepare their homes, and explore alternative arrangements if needed. Advise residents on choices and explain project timelines. Liaise between contractors, staff, and residents for smooth communication. Provide ongoing support, address concerns, and manage access issues during works. Offer aftercare advice to residents once projects are finished. Build and maintain positive relationships with all stakeholders. Champion vulnerable residents’ needs during major projects. Organize and conduct resident engagement activities.
